Collin Sexton
Collin Sexton is the star player on the Alabama Crimson Tide 2017-2018 men's basketball team. In 2017 he was selected as a McDonald's All-American. On Sunday, March 11, 2018, he was named to the SEC All-Tournament Team, among other all-star players such as Admiral Schofield (Tennessee), Kevin Knox (UK), Wenyen Gabriel (UK), and Shai Gilgeous-Alexander (UK).
For the 2017-2018 men's basketball season, Collin Sexton has had 15 games scoring at least 20 points, and broke a new record for the Alabama Crimson Tide as the leading scorer in the SEC Tournament with 79 points.
Collin Sexton was Talented Back in High School
Collin Sexton was a basketball phenom in high school. Collin Sexton earned the MVP title of the FIBA U17 World Championship in 2016. He was the winner of the 2017 McDonald's All-American Slam Dunk Contest.

This Crimson Tide Basketball Freshman is Going Places
Collin Sexton has only played for the Alabama Crimson Tide as a freshman in 2017-2018, but he has already made a name for himself, most commonly referred to as the "young bull" as he is hard to be stopped when he is determined to score.
He is expected to be drafted in the top 10 of the NBA draft, should he declared his candidacy at the end of the 2017-2018 college basketball season.

SEC Tournament: The Momentum Shifts for Alabama Crimson Tide
Collin Sexton made some noticeable contributions in the SEC Tournament, scoring the game winning shot against Texas A&M in a rematch when the Crimson Tide had just lost in their last regular season game.
Then, the Alabama Crimson Tide played Auburn and were down by 10 points going into halftime. It didn't look good for Crimson Tide fans. Coming out of the halftime, Collin Sexton made back-to-back three point shots changing the momentum of the game. The Crimson Tide then rolled over the Auburn Tigers by more than 20 points. This win undoubtedly secured Alabama's spot in the NCAA tournament, and the second time Alabama Crimson Tide has beat Auburn (ranked #1 in the SEC). There is no denying that Collin Sexton's talent on the court has carried the Crimson Tide, despite their offensive struggles, such as a shooting slump by John Petty.

Alabama Crimson Tide Named in NCAA March Madness Tournament
Alabama was given a 9-seed on the East bracket, with their first game against #8 Virginia Tech on Thursday March 15, 2018 broadcast on TNT.
